Flash Comics #1 (DC, 1940) CGC Apparent VG 4.0 Extensive (P) Cream to off-white pages.
Overstreet ranks this key issue as the eighth most valuable comic book of all! It features the first appearances of not one but two all-time great DC legends, Hawkman and Flash. Shelly Moldoff, Hawkman's preeminent artist, was assigned the cover, creating a classic image that every comics fan recognizes. Though all else pales by comparison in a comic that introduces Hawkman and Flash, we'd be remiss if we didn't note that Shiera Sanders, who would soon become Hawkgirl, makes her first appearance as well. In fact, there's even a fourth first appearance that's noteworthy: future Justice Society member Johnny Thunder, a clueless sort who never fails to amuse, also debuts here. CGC notes, "Restoration includes: color touch, pieces added, tear seals, cleaned, reinforced." Overstreet 2004 GD 2.0 value = $6,200; VG 4.0 value = $12,400.

Tales of Suspense #39 (Marvel, 1963) CGC VG 4.0 Cream to off-white pages.
This classic issue features the origin and first appearance of Iron Man, beginning the series of Iron Man stories in this title. Cover by the one and only Jack Kirby. Don Heck, Steve Ditko, and Gene Colan provide the interior art. Overstreet notes "First Iron Man story has Kirby layouts." Overstreet 2004 VG 4.0 value = $710.

Strange Adventures #1 (DC, 1950) CGC FN+ 6.5 Off-white to white pages.
This premiere issue of the long-running DC series features a "Destination Moon" photo cover and movie adaptation. You get a preview of the classic sci-fi film, along with some other great stories, including the beginning of Darwin Jones. Jam-packed with 52 pages of greatness, this title didn't lose steam from here, going on for 244 issues. The book features art by Dick Sprang and Curt Swan, along with Jim Mooney, Paul Norris, and Howard Sherman. Batman #30 (DC, 1945) CGC FN/VF 7.0 Cream to off-white pages.
Another terrific Caped Crusader cover, this time by Jerry Robinson. Or, is it Dick Sprang? Or, Jerry Robinson penciling with Dick Sprang inking? Overstreet and CGC give Robinson the nod, while The Grand Comics Database Project credits Sprang, with the notation, "verified by Sprang." Would he lie to us? One thing is for sure, the Penguin shows up in this issue. Overstreet 2004 FN 6.0 value = $456; VF 8.0 value = $950.

World's Best Comics #1 (DC, 1941) Condition: GD-.
The title would change to World's Finest Comics with the next issue, while keeping the format of Superman and Batman stories for the next 45 years. Creig Flessel, Paul Gustavson and Bob Kane art. Fred Ray cover. Overstreet 2004 GD 2.0 value = $1,429.

Classic Comics #14 Westward Ho! (Gilberton, 1943) CGC FN+ 6.5 Cream to off-white pages.
This book is the original edition (HRN 13). An adaptation of Charles Kingsley's England-versus-Spain adventure, this issue wasn't reprinted as often, nor kept in print as long as most of the other issues in the
Classic Comics
/
Classics Illustrated
series. And the specimen at hand is the highest-graded copy that CGC has certified to date. Overstreet 2004 FN 6.0 value = $576; FN 8.0 value = $1,200.

The Incredible Hulk #181 (Marvel, 1974) Condition: VG/FN.
First full appearance of Wolverine. Herb Trimpe cover and art. Currently the highest-valued Bronze Age comic book in Overstreet. Overstreet 2004 VG 4.0 value = $142; FN 6.0 value = $213.
